The benzo[b]thiophene scaffold is a versatile heterocyclic system that forms the basis for a wide array of compounds with diverse applications. Among these, 7-Chloro-3-(bromomethyl)benzo[b]thiophene, identified by CAS number 17512-61-7, stands out due to its specific functionalization, offering unique opportunities in organic synthesis.

This particular derivative combines the aromaticity of the benzo[b]thiophene ring with a chlorine substituent at the 7-position and a reactive bromomethyl group at the 3-position. This combination of features makes it a valuable intermediate for creating more complex benzo[b]thiophene derivatives. The bromomethyl group is highly susceptible to nucleophilic substitution reactions, allowing chemists to easily attach various molecular fragments. This reactivity is key to its utility in fields such as pharmaceuticals and material science.

Its applications extend beyond its known role as a pharmaceutical intermediate for antifungal agents; it also holds potential in the development of new materials, such as organic semiconductors or specialized dyes, where the extended pi-system of benzo[b]thiophene can be beneficial.
